It has been a busy few days for the Nitro girls basketball team.

The Wildcats took down defending WVSSAC Class AAAA state champion Spring Valley, 61-50, on Saturday, then took on defending Class AA champ Charleston Catholic on Wednesday night.

Nitro got a balanced scoring attack, seeing three players finish with double figures, and knocked off the Irish, 58-44, inside Alumni Arena, marking its second win in five days over a defending titleholder.

The host Wildcats shot 18 of 47 (38%) overall, 7 of 21 (33%) from 3 and 15 of 19 from the free throw line (79%).

Nitro's full-court defense was also suffocating at points Wednesday, forcing 19 Charleston Catholic turnovers.
